Currently pstore has function trace support which can be
used to get the function call chain with limited data.
Event tracing has extra data which is useful to debug wide
variety of issues and is heavily used across the kernel.

Adding this support to pstore can be very helpful to debug
different subsystems since almost all of them have trace
events already available. And also it is useful to debug
unknown resets or crashes since we can get lot more info
from event tracing by viewing the last occurred events.
